Eleanor – as the car is known in the film – isn’t a GT500, but a 1967 Ford Mustang fastback with a customised body kit. The prohibitive price tag ($150,000+) of tracking down GT500s was one reason its producers chose to go this Frankenstein route instead.
Following Friday's record-setting sale of the Bullitt Mustang, the action continued Saturday with the Gone In 60 Seconds hero car – aka, Eleanor – selling for $852,500!
